www.3112.net > 怎样用用imrEAD读取图像

怎样用用imrEAD读取图像

方法/步骤 1、在matlab软件中,读取图像数据(载入)利用的是imread函数,主要有以下4种方式: A = imread(filename, fmt) [X, map] = imread(...) [...] = imread(filename) [...] = imread(URL,...) [...] = imread(...,Param1,Val1,Param2,Va...

f=imread('D:\123.jpg'); %图像存在D盘,名字为123,jpg格式(或bmp...等)imshow(f); %显示图像

MATLAB支持的图形图象格式很全面的,其自带的图片文件存储位置为MATLAB安装文件夹下的toolbox\images\imdemos.使用imread()函数来读取图片:比如你要读的图片在D:\PIC,叫photo.jpg则应输入输入:A=imread('d:\pic\photo.jpg'); imshow(A) 也可...

因为dims是矩阵维度啊

load是导入文件,一般从mat文件中 imread是图像处理工具箱的库函数,处理图像比较方便 Load 命令 功能 load Filename 将名为Filename的MAT文件中的所有变量加载到工作空间中 load Filename x y z 将名为Filename的MAT文件中的x、y、z等指定变量加...

你先试一下: dir('D:\Program Files\MATLAB\R2010b\bin\my design\picture.jpg') 看看有没有这个文件 也可以试一下: dir('D:\Program Files\MATLAB\R2010b\bin\my design') 看看文件夹下面的真正文件名。 有没有可能是picture.jpg.jpg

opencv中的imread函数用法为: Mat imread(const string& filename, intflags=1 ); 其中第一个参数是载入图片名,第二个参数是int类型的flags,为载入标识,它指定一个加载图像的颜色类型。可以看到它自带缺省值1.在higui_c.h中发现这个枚举的定...

在使用OpenCV的C++编程的时候遇到了这样的情况,当我用: [cpp] view plain copy img = imread("F:\\My_Desktop\\data\\gesture_frame\\test\\1\\1\\0.jpg"); 语句读入该路径下面的0.jpg这张灰度图像的时候,再用img.channel()输出图片的通道数...

matlab的Imread不可以一次读取多张图片,因为每一张图片都是以矩阵的形式读入matlab的。每一张图片都需要用一个变量来保存。 如果想批量读取图片可以使用循环设置变量,并导入,使用eval()执行。

整个项目的结构图: 编写DetectFaceDemo.java,代码如下: [java] view plaincopyprint? package com.njupt.zhb.test; import org.opencv.core.Core; import org.opencv.core.Mat; import org.opencv.core.MatOfRect; import org.opencv.core.Poi...

网站地图

All rights reserved Powered by www.3112.net

copyright ©right 2010-2021。
www.3112.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com